Frequently Asked Questions
Common questions about IV therapy services in Prosper
Is IV therapy actually safe?
Yes, when it is done the way it should be. Every infusion at 360 IV Infusion and Wellness is physician-supervised, started by a skilled RN, and uses IV bags sourced from FDA-registered 503A and 503B pharmacies that follow strict quality and expiration standards. Before any drip begins, a nurse reviews your intake form, checks your vitals, and confirms you are a candidate. If anything in the assessment indicates the service is not safe for you that day, the team will tell you and will not proceed.
What is a Good Faith Exam, and do I really have to do it?
Yes, and it is genuinely useful. A Good Faith Exam is a state-required five-to-ten-minute telehealth assessment that clears you for IV therapy and the other services on the menu. The fee is a flat $35, it is a one-time visit, and it stays valid for a full year. During that single exam, the provider clears you for every service offered in the studio, so you do not have to repeat it the next time you walk in for a different drip or injection.
How do I know which IV is right for me?
You do not have to figure that out alone. When you walk in, a nurse takes a few minutes to ask why you came in and what is going on in your body that day, and recommends the drip that actually fits. If you booked one bag and a different one is a better match for what you are describing, the team will tell you and switch it at no extra charge. The goal is the right drip for the right reason, not selling whatever was on the booking page.
How long does an IV therapy session take?
It depends on which service you are getting. A B-12 or other intramuscular injection takes a few minutes. A standard hydration IV usually runs around forty-five minutes to an hour. A NAD+ infusion is the longest on the menu and can run several hours, because the dose is meant to be delivered slowly. Whichever you are in for, you settle into a private massage chair, the nurse stays with you, and nobody is rushing the bag to free up the room.
